CAREER PATHS CAN INCLUDE:

Careers in the life sciences require strong grounding in biology, genetics, biochemistry and molecular biology, and can be found in the following fields: Health sciences and medical programs; Veterinary science and medicine; Food and fermentation industries; Bioscience and pharmaceutical industries; Agricultural biotechnology; Environmental sciences; Forensic sciences
